Chapter 5
Mark
She was a cutie, and she cut to the chase, away from the bullshit. I looked into her eyes. My blue ones meet her green. I looked at her small, curvy body and felt the excitement grow within me.
God she was hot.
âThis place is great.â I said, watching a squirrel run up a tree. Excitement shone in her eyes as she pointed out a raccoon that was peeking at us from behind a bush. Her face looked so alive. Damn, she genuinely cared for all of these creatures.
âI can help you save this place,â I heard myself saying.
Her gaze flew to my face, âHow?â
âI know you owe the bank money.â
Her face fell.
âI can help you pay off your debt.â
âWhatâs in it for you?â she was rightfully suspicious.
âBecome my fiancée.â
âWhat? Are you crazy?â She placed her hands on her hips. I felt warmth in my crotch, as my eyes drifted to them.
âCalm down and listen. Itâd be a fake engagement.â
She laughed, âNow I know you are crazy. Get the fuck out.â
âCarmen.â I touched her shoulder, âDonât let your stubbornness make you lose a place you care about. I need my dad to think that I had secured this land. You becoming my fiancée â a fake one â would make him believe that the land truly belonged to me, and heâd give me some breathing space. Iâll stop bugging you to sell and heâd get off my back.â
âMark, you are crazy.â
âTell you what, hereâs my plan. We donât have to have a fake engagement right away, but we have to pretend that weâre seeing each other. My brother said my dad will back off, if I have proof that Iâm working on winning you over. Iâll tell him that I talked to you and the two of us are seeing one another on a romantic level, and we can go from there. If I can show him that we can be boyfriend and girlfriend, Iâm sure that heâll leave us be,â I explained.
âIâm not just going to agree to be your girlfriend, just because of some harebrained scheme,â she snapped at me.
âYou donât have to. Iâm saying we can pretend. I lie and tell him that weâre seeing one another romantically, that youâre my girlfriend, and that Iâm working you over. We may need to get our stories straight, since heâs going to ask, but itâs the best answer Iâve got. I mean . . . I like you, Carmen. Youâre interesting, and this place is too nice to ruin. I donât want to do what my brother and sister want. Iâm currently doing it, mostly to get them off my back,â I explained to her.
I wanted to be honest about this, but I knew she was already hesitant. She looked at me with concern on her face.
âWhy should I do it?â
âIf you do this, Iâll have the time to pay off your debt. Weâll have to pretend for long enough that my father believes our story. Thatâs pretty much my idea,â I explained.
